"Carl voorkomt de zelfmoord van Marie" (Carl Prevents Marie's Suicide) is an etching created by Daniel Nikolaus Chodowiecki in 1782. The print depicts a dramatic scene of a man, presumably Carl, intervening to stop a woman, Marie, from taking her own life. The image is a powerful illustration of emotional distress, with the woman appearing distraught and the man's intervention creating a sense of urgency. The use of chiaroscuro, a technique where light and shadow are used to create dramatic contrasts, adds to the emotional impact of the artwork. Chodowiecki's detailed depiction of the characters and their expressions portrays the raw emotions of the scene. The print is a poignant commentary on the human condition and the importance of compassion. It's currently in the Rijksmuseum.
